hermand posted:

Can anyone tell me if the bar music in this advert exists anywhere else?

https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=vfSnt6_6VPc

If not, I'd love to know of some tracks similar as it's for a film project.

Sounds a fair bit (but not exactly) like That Old Piano by Chas & Dave. I don't know too much about them but they've certainly got tons of similar tracks. The tune from the ad might be from some alternate version or (more likely) both are based on some traditional chord progression. The Chas & Dave Wikipedia page'll probably be a good starting point for finding the kind of music you're after - rockney / music hall / pub / boogie-woogie stuff.

EDIT: It's also a bit like Ain't No Pleasing You - only mention it because that's one of their bigger hits. Looking into it further, half their other songs sound the bloody same.

Then again, this all might be too British for what you need as the music in the ad also fits with a Blueberry Hill-style rock 'n' roll sound which I guess C&D were influenced by. I'm actually a little perturbed that they came to mind first :confused:.
